Crock Pot Smothered Pork Chops. This recipe is easy and yummy. The pork chops cook slowly in a creamy gravy. The sauce is thick and tasty. You can eat it with rice, potatoes, or bread. It is perfect for a simple family dinner.

Ingredients

  • 4 bone-in pork chops

  • 1 oz packet onion soup mix

  • 1 14 oz low sodium canned chicken broth.

  • 1 10.5 oz low sodium cream of chicken soup.

  • 1 oz packet dry pork gravy mix

  • 1 tsp garlic powder

To thicken gravy

  • 3 tbsp cornstarch

  • 3 tbsp cold water

Crock Pot Smothered Pork Chops: Directions

  1. Combine onion soup mix, chicken broth, cream of chicken soup and pork gravy mix in a 5-6 quart oval slow cooker. Blend until smooth.

  2. Sprinkle the chops on either side with a small portion of garlic powder.

  3. Put pork chops into the slow cooker. Spread and cover with gravy mixture as much as you can.

  4. Bake and wrap in low heat about 4-6 hours.

  5. Whisk the cornstarch and cold water together in a small bowl but a minute before the pork chops are ready. When it is smooth, pour it in together with your pork chops in your slow cooker and stir it.

  6. Bring the slow cooker to high and cook an additional 30 minutes (until the gravy becomes thickened).
